Women are the primary custodians of India’s rich calendar of festivals (such as Diwali, Eid, Karwa Chauth, and Navratri). They lead the preparation of festive meals, perform traditional rituals, and arrange community gatherings, keeping cultural continuity alive. 2. The Educational and Professional Revolution

The wardrobe of an Indian woman is a vivid reflection of her cultural pride and global awareness. Fashion in India is rarely just about aesthetics; it is an expression of identity and heritage.

The foundational ideas of patriarchy are often learned and enforced within the home. From a young age, it is deemed that "women will cook and men come in only to eat". While upper-caste women may be kept away from public activities, middle-caste women may work in the fields.
